The public is invited to a Holiday Open Skate at Lakeview Arena, Saturday, December 16 from 7:00 p.m. to 9:00 p.m. Cost is $7 adults, $6 youth (12 & under), $6 seniors (over 50), $7 skate rental.
Wear your buffalo plaid or ugly Christmas Sweater and skate to some holiday tunes.
This is in addition to the daily afternoon open skate from 1:00 p.m. to 3:00 p.m.
Bring the family, bring a date, bring your holiday spirit and join us for skating fun!

Public skating at Lakeview Arena will be canceled Friday, December 8 and Saturday, December 9for the MAC Superior Shuffle hockey tournament. There will be no drop-in figure skating, drop-in preschool parent/senior skating, drop-in hockey nor Open Skate on those dates. Open Skate will resume Sunday, December 10 at the standard time 1 p.m.- 3 p.m.
Please contact the Lakeview Arena office for additional information 906-228-0460 or email parks@marquettemi.gov
Marquette City Manager Karen Kovacs will hold her next community office hours on Wednesday, December 13 from 10 a.m. to noon in the Shiras Room, on the top level of Peter White Public Library (Front Street side). The meeting is intended to provide an informal opportunity to discuss issues within the community, and to give citizens the opportunity for direct dialogue with City staff about interests and concerns.

EXHIBIT:
The Deo Gallery: Ginnie Cappaert, Color Memories The exhibit is a meditative exploration of abstract landscapes, using over 40 layers of pigment with oil paints, cold wax, and marble dust to capture the essence of nature and changing seasons. Cappaert now owns and operates a studio and gallery of her work in Egg Harbor, WI. She lived in the U.P. for over thirty years. Beginning at 6:00 p.m. on Friday, December 8, the Marquette Downtown Development Authority will be hosting the annual Holiday Parade. The parade will start at the Berry Events parking lot and exit on to Pine Street. The parade will then proceed south on Pine Street to Fair Avenue, then west on Fair Avenue to Third Street, then south on Third Street to its conclusion at Third Street & Baraga Avenue.
The following street will be closed to all traffic from 5:30 p.m. to 7:30 p.m:
Third Street from Bluff Street to Spring Street.
The following streets will be closed to through traffic from 5:30 p.m. to 7:30 p.m:
Washington Street from Front Street to Third Street
Washington Street from Third Street to Fourth Street
Main Street from Front Street to Third Street
Jackson Cut Alley from Fourth Street to Main Street
Bluff Street Alley from Front Street to Third Street
The streets will re-open upon conclusion of the parade at approximately 7:30 p.m.
The Marquette Downtown Development Authority will be making an informational presentation at the December 14, 2023 regular meeting of the Downtown Development Authority Board of Directors. The meeting will begin at 8:00 a.m. at the Marquette Commons, 112 S. Third Street, Marquette, MI 49855. The purpose of this presentation is to inform the Board, taxing jurisdictions, and the general public of the Authority’s accomplishments of the past year and the goals and projects to be undertaken in the coming year.
Pursuant to Michigan Public Act 57 of 2018, this presentation will fulfill the second of two informational meeting requirements for the 2023 calendar year.

Notice is hereby given that the Board of Review, City of Marquette will meet on December 12, 2023, at 9:00 a.m. at City Hall, Commission Chambers, 300 W. Baraga Ave, Marquette, MI for the following purposes.
Request for current year only for poverty exemptions, but not poverty exemptions denied by the March or July Board of Review.
Correct clerical errors or mutual mistake of facts.
All required forms and documentation shall be received five days prior to said meeting.
